Description of the change

In fact I only needed to change one page (addremove-ppa.page). I've kept the change to the first paragraph simple. I believe that an important difference (sometimes good sometimes bad) between PPAs and the Canonical repositories is that updates are immediately available via PPAs but not usually via the Canonical repositories. I haven't attempted to cover this point. Is it worth covering?
